The ‘Human Commerce Campaign” helped lead the agency into the shortlist; a content strategy developed by our Head of Content and Communications, Lucy Norris, and produced by the content team within Ecrubox. The concept was created and designed to guide and support businesses as they undergo digital transformations during a time of economic uncertainty by highlighting the brands that put humans at the center of the digital buying experience. The campaign included a report, an original series, and a downloadable paper.
